It was originally developed as an all-weather carrier-based fighter for the US Navy, and the first prototype made its first flight on May 27, 1958. The Navy developed the first mass produced B model, followed by the N-model which was an improvement on the B model, the J model became the mainstay, and the S model which was an improvement on the J model followed.
